African ginger.

Ginger rhizomes are widely used around the world as a spice or food additive, especially in Chinese, Indian and South-east Asian cookery. Ginger is used in three different forms: (i) fresh ginger; (ii) dried and ground ginger; and (iii) preserved ginger. Ginger is now grown as a commercial crop in Africa, Latin America and South-east Asia.

African ginger is indigenous to South Africa and the plant species in the wild is mainly lost to commercial trade. As revealed by the participants, the multiple uses of African ginger are major contributing factors exacerbating the demands for the plant.

Aug 7, 2022 · African Ginger (Siphonochilus aethiopicus) is a popular Zulu herbal medicine that was believed to offer protection against snakes and lightning. More conventionally it was found to aid digestion, relieve sinusitis and asthma as well as reducing fevers by inducing sweating. Wild Ginger is by far the most highly sought-after medicinal plant on South African muti markets. It is native to Limpopo, KwaZulu-Natal and Mpumalanga.
